What are flocked trees?

The answer is quite simple: A flocked Christmas tree is an artificial Christmas tree that has been treated (by a method called flocking) to look as though it’s covered in freshly fallen snow. Flocking is a method of attaching tiny synthetic fibers to a surface in order to create a soft texture.

How do I dispose of my Christmas tree in Orange County?

Live Christmas trees can be set out at the curb on your yard waste collection day for recycling. Trees over six feet should be cut in half. Remove all ornaments, decorations, and stands before placing at the curb. Recycling is required by Orange County Code.

How do you dispose of a Christmas tree in West Hollywood?

Place holiday trees next to your regular trash containers. Trees over 6 feet in length must be cut in half. Trees with flocking or fire retardants ARE NOT acceptable. If you miss the date for recycling, please cut up your tree and place it in your yard waste container(s).

What is the white stuff on Christmas trees?

More explicitly stated, the appearance of white fuzz on a tree is often due to either: A tree fungus commonly referred to as powdery mildew. The presence of a colony of insects called woolly aphids.

What does Flocking a tree mean?

How does flocking work? If you want to get technical, flocking is the process of creating texture by attaching tiny fibers to a material. But when talking about Christmas trees, flocking means to give it that natural, snow-covered look by applying a white, powdery mixture to the branches.
